Media playback fails on first select

  • I'm running LE 11.0.3 on a Raspberry Pi 4 8 GB. I just updated from 10. something to 11.0.3, but the issue pre-existed the update.

    The issue affects both video and audio playback. When I select a media item, it should play, but instead it loads, plays for maybe a fraction of a second, then stops, as if I had hit the "Stop playback" button myself. When I select it to play again, it will play as normal. It consistently fails the first time and plays without problem the second time.

    I have two local drives plugged in to the device. All the series are on one, with movies split over the two. Music plays from a samba share. I mention this fact to point out that the issue doesn't seem to depend on the hard drive sleeping or something like that, playback from two local drives and a network drive suffers the same problem. I turned on logging and recreated the issue and have tried to chop it down to the relevant moment. The film is "6 Globos (2018).mkv".

    I think I can pin down where I hit play for the second time (the first time is in the first line or two of the logfile), timestamp is 2023-12-10 13:23:19.993.
